54 /*
55  * Fill a struct uart_port for a given device node
56  */
of_platform_serial_setup(struct platform_device * ofdev,int type,struct uart_port * port,struct of_serial_info * info)57 static int of_platform_serial_setup(struct platform_device *ofdev,
58 			int type, struct uart_port *port,
59 			struct of_serial_info *info)
60 {
61 	struct resource resource;
62 	struct device_node *np = ofdev->dev.of_node;
63 	u32 clk, spd, prop;
64 	int ret;
65 
66 	memset(port, 0, sizeof *port);
67 	if (of_property_read_u32(np, "clock-frequency", &clk)) {
68 
69 		/* Get clk rate through clk driver if present */
70 		info->clk = clk_get(&ofdev->dev, NULL);
71 		if (IS_ERR(info->clk)) {
72 			dev_warn(&ofdev->dev,
73 				"clk or clock-frequency not defined\n");
74 			return PTR_ERR(info->clk);
75 		}
76 
77 		clk_prepare_enable(info->clk);
78 		clk = clk_get_rate(info->clk);
79 	}
80 	/* If current-speed was set, then try not to change it. */
81 	if (of_property_read_u32(np, "current-speed", &spd) == 0)
82 		port->custom_divisor = clk / (16 * spd);
83 
84 	ret = of_address_to_resource(np, 0, &resource);
85 	if (ret) {
86 		dev_warn(&ofdev->dev, "invalid address\n");
87 		goto out;
88 	}
89 
90 	spin_lock_init(&port->lock);
91 	port->mapbase = resource.start;
92 
93 	/* Check for shifted address mapping */
94 	if (of_property_read_u32(np, "reg-offset", &prop) == 0)
95 		port->mapbase += prop;
96 
97 	/* Check for registers offset within the devices address range */
98 	if (of_property_read_u32(np, "reg-shift", &prop) == 0)
99 		port->regshift = prop;
100 
101 	/* Check for fifo size */
102 	if (of_property_read_u32(np, "fifo-size", &prop) == 0)
103 		port->fifosize = prop;
104 
105 	port->irq = irq_of_parse_and_map(np, 0);
106 	port->iotype = UPIO_MEM;
107 	if (of_property_read_u32(np, "reg-io-width", &prop) == 0) {
108 		switch (prop) {
109 		case 1:
110 			port->iotype = UPIO_MEM;
111 			break;
112 		case 4:
113 			port->iotype = UPIO_MEM32;
114 			break;
115 		default:
116 			dev_warn(&ofdev->dev, "unsupported reg-io-width (%d)\n",
117 				 prop);
118 			ret = -EINVAL;
119 			goto out;
120 		}
121 	}
122 
123 	port->type = type;
124 	port->uartclk = clk;
125 	port->flags = UPF_SHARE_IRQ | UPF_BOOT_AUTOCONF | UPF_IOREMAP
126 		| UPF_FIXED_PORT | UPF_FIXED_TYPE;
127 
128 	if (of_find_property(np, "no-loopback-test", NULL))
129 		port->flags |= UPF_SKIP_TEST;
130 
131 	port->dev = &ofdev->dev;
132 
133 	if (type == PORT_TEGRA)
134 		port->handle_break = tegra_serial_handle_break;
135 
136 	return 0;
137 out:
138 	if (info->clk)
139 		clk_disable_unprepare(info->clk);
140 	return ret;
141 }

143 /*
144  * Try to register a serial port
145  */
146 static struct of_device_id of_platform_serial_table[];
of_platform_serial_probe(struct platform_device * ofdev)147 static int of_platform_serial_probe(struct platform_device *ofdev)
148 {
149 	const struct of_device_id *match;
150 	struct of_serial_info *info;
151 	struct uart_port port;
152 	int port_type;
153 	int ret;
154 
155 	match = of_match_device(of_platform_serial_table, &ofdev->dev);
156 	if (!match)
157 		return -EINVAL;
158 
159 	if (of_find_property(ofdev->dev.of_node, "used-by-rtas", NULL))
160 		return -EBUSY;
161 
162 	info = kmalloc(sizeof(*info), GFP_KERNEL);
163 	if (info == NULL)
164 		return -ENOMEM;
165 
166 	port_type = (unsigned long)match->data;
167 	ret = of_platform_serial_setup(ofdev, port_type, &port, info);
168 	if (ret)
169 		goto out;
170 
171 	switch (port_type) {
172 #ifdef CONFIG_SERIAL_8250
173 	case PORT_8250 ... PORT_MAX_8250:
174 	{
175 		struct uart_8250_port port8250;
176 		memset(&port8250, 0, sizeof(port8250));
177 		port8250.port = port;
178 
179 		if (port.fifosize)
180 			port8250.capabilities = UART_CAP_FIFO;
181 
182 		if (of_property_read_bool(ofdev->dev.of_node,
183 					  "auto-flow-control"))
184 			port8250.capabilities |= UART_CAP_AFE;
185 
186 		ret = serial8250_register_8250_port(&port8250);
187 		break;
188 	}
189 #endif
190 #ifdef CONFIG_SERIAL_OF_PLATFORM_NWPSERIAL
191 	case PORT_NWPSERIAL:
192 		ret = nwpserial_register_port(&port);
193 		break;
194 #endif
195 	default:
196 		/* need to add code for these */
197 	case PORT_UNKNOWN:
198 		dev_info(&ofdev->dev, "Unknown serial port found, ignored\n");
199 		ret = -ENODEV;
200 		break;
201 	}
202 	if (ret < 0)
203 		goto out;
204 
205 	info->type = port_type;
206 	info->line = ret;
207 	dev_set_drvdata(&ofdev->dev, info);
208 	return 0;
209 out:
210 	kfree(info);
211 	irq_dispose_mapping(port.irq);
212 	return ret;
213 }
